## Authentication

The Cartwheel parcel-tracking webhook verifies inbound requests with an HMAC signature over the raw body. Reviewers should confirm the comparison uses constant-time equality and that replayed timestamps older than five minutes are rejected. Outbound status callbacks to the internal Dispatchly service authenticate separately; the handler reads that credential at startup, shown below for reference.

app token of tagug-hahaf = kto2_9v

## Fan-out Backpressure — Quick Steps

When the Pellwick notifier queue exceeds 80% depth, the fan-out workers shed low-priority channels automatically. Confirm shedding is active before approving the release, then drain the staging queue in Harbinport and re-run the smoke suite. If depth stays flat for ten minutes, the release may proceed. Record the trace token below for the release ticket.

session token of bajog-tafop = htk31_14e40a443565b0a3cf3b16fac72e009

Subject: Memtrace cut-over complete

Team,

Cut-over to Memtrace v2 for GPU memory profiling finished last night. Old v1 agents are disabled; any tickets referencing v1 dashboards should be closed as resolved-by-migration. Sampling overhead is now under 2% and allocation traces include kernel names. Known gap: profiles older than 30 days were not migrated. Point customers at the v2 docs for setup questions. For reference when troubleshooting, the agent now runs with the following configuration.

settings of bagaf-bawip:
[aldax]
port = 5000
region = south-4
host = aldax.brasklabs.corp
team = brivan
timeout_ms = 2000
retries = 2

## Further reading

The Pellwright parcel-tracking webhook emits status events (accepted, in-transit, delivered, exception) to registered consumer endpoints. Delivery is at-least-once; consumers must dedupe on event ID. Release managers: schema changes are versioned and gated behind the webhook contract review — never ship a payload change without one. Retry policy, backoff curves, and the deprecation calendar are documented on the internal page below.

runbook for tagug-hafog: https://jira.lumiclabs.internal/projects/pages/pages/9773c0d8